Integrated Pest Management (IPM) is a thorough technique that integrates biological, cultural, physical, and chemical tools to handle pest populations in an environmentally sustainable manner. IPM begins with precise bug recognition and monitoring, followed by targeted interventions that focus on non-chemical techniques. Pesticides are utilized as a last hope and selected based upon their security and uniqueness. This approach minimizes pesticide resistance, lowers ecological effect, and provides long-lasting control by attending to the origin of infestations.
